These truffles will be soft inside despite that it feels firm on the outside. You only need to store them in a cool place, but not necessarily the fridge. Make sure you always use an airtight container! Be sure to use good quality chocolate!
Ingredients
- 8 squaress bittersweet chocolate , 1 ounce
- 0.25 cups cream
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 0.5 cups chocolate cake crumbs
- 2 teaspoons dark rum
- 0.5 cups chocolate sprinkles
Instructions
-
1
Line a sheet pan with aluminum foil or parchment paper. Place chopped chocolate in a heatproof bowl.
-
2
In a saucepan, combine cream and butter. Place over low heat, and bring to a boil. Pour over chocolate, and stir until chocolate is melted and smooth. Stir in cake crumbs and rum. Set aside until firm, but not hard.
-
3
Roll heaping teaspoons of chocolate mixture into balls, then roll in the chocolate sprinkles. Place on the prepared tray. Refrigerate 30 minutes or until firm. Serve in small paper cups.
